Sparkling Natural

Carbonated natural mineral water of the highest quality directly from Åre Källa’s certified well. Located in the preserved mountain landscape of northern Sweden. The product is climate compensated.

selected

Ingredients

Carbonated natural mineral water.

Fluoride (F):<0.10 mg/l
Sulphate (SO4): 6.7 mg/l
Calcium (Ca): 32 mg/l
Potassium (K): 0.51 mg/l
Magnesium (Mg): 1.2 mg/l
Sodium (Na): 1.3 mg/l
Chloride (CL): 2.1 mg/l
Nitrates (NO3): <1.3 mg/l
Nitrite (NO2): <0.003 mg/l
Sum of nitrites and nitrates: <0.04 mg/l
pH: 7.9
TDS: 110

A benchmark for water purity

  • Virginality indicates how protected a water is from the external environment eg nitrates.
  • Only tests can determine the nitrate levels in natural mineral water. The lower the levels, the lower the exterior influence; the better the water.
  • Åre Water contains less than 0.04 mg/l nitrates, allowing for the highest possible classification – Superior.

Åre source

Åre source

Åre’s crisp alpine landscape provides a unique environment for natural filtration. Layers of rock and sand, dating back to the Ice Age, has slowly been shaping the purity of the water. Being a historic health resort known for its fresh air and clean water, Åre is untouched by industry, large-scale agriculture and major highways.
